The Victron - VE.Bus BMS protects each individual cell of a Victron lithium-iron-phosphate (LiFePO4 or LFP) battery. Each individual cell of a LiFePO4 battery must be protected against over voltage, under voltage and over temperature.

Victron LiFePO4 batteries have integrated Balancing, Temperature and Voltage control (acronym: BTV) and connect to the VE.Bus BMS with two M8 circular connector cord sets.The BTVs of several batteries can be daisy chained. Please see our LiFePO4 battery documentation for details. 

The BMS will: 

  • Generate a pre-alarm signal to alert of an imminent cell under voltage condition. 
  • Disable inverting in VE.Bus inverters or inverter/chargers via VE.Bus, and disable other loads via the 'Load Disconnect' terminal in the event of a cell under voltage condition. 
  • Disable charging in VE.Bus inverters or inverter/chargers via VE.Bus and disable other chargers via the 'Charge Disconnect' terminal in the event of a cell overvoltage, under temperature or over temperature condition. 

The “next generation” VE.Bus BMS V2 has additional features such as: 

  • Remote on/off terminals. 
  • Ability to disable VE.Direct and VE.Can solar chargers via a GX device. 
  • Allowing control of the VE.Bus inverter/charger from multiple devices, like the Digital Multi Control, the VE.Bus Smart dongle and/or a GX device. 
  • Auxiliary power input and output terminals that allow a GX device to remain powered in the event of a system shutdown.
